    Meaning of Student

    A person who is studying at a university, college, or school.

    Definitions

    • A person who is studying at a university, college, or school
    • * A person who is devoted to learning or a particular branch of study

    Etymology of Student

    The word "student" originates from the Old French word "estudier", which is derived from the Latin word "studere", meaning "to devote oneself to a subject" or "to be eager", and the Latin word "studiosus", meaning "zealous" or "diligent"
